Light Sources

The performance of any light fixture depends very much on the light source (bulb) used. Different sources produce different effects. Light is measured in terms of:

Wattage
The amount of electricity consumed by a bulb.

Lumens
The amount of light that a bulb produces.

Footcandles
The amount of light reaching a subject.

Parabolic Reflector (PAR) bulbs control light more precisely. They produce about four times the light of General Service (A) and are used in recessed and track lighting. Weatherproof casing makes them suitable for outdoor spot and flood fixtures.

LINE VOLTAGE
PAR 16, 20, 30 and 38 reflectorized bulbs provide better beam control than regular incandescent PAR bulbs. Available in numerous spot and flood beam spreads. Used in track, recessed, and outdoor spot, and floodlights.

Low-Voltage
MR-11, MR-16 (Mini-Reflectors) provide excellent beam control. Available in numerous spot and flood beam spread. Miniature size permits use in smaller track and recessed fixtures. Also used in outdoor spotlights.

Transformer Compatibility
LED MR16 spot light is designed to fit with standard halogen MR16 fixture. Two types low-voltage transformers are used with LED MR16: magnetic and electronic. In either case, do not use LED MR16 with transformers whose output exceeds 13.5 VAC. Consider the following when selecting an appropriate transformer for use with LED MR16.
• Magnetic: LED MR16 is compatible with all types of magnetic transformers used with 12 volt lighting. Additionally, magnetic transformers are considered more reliable than electronic transformers. However, magnetic transformers are heavier, less efficient, and sometimes make noise (buzzing).
• Electronic: LED MR16 is not compatible with some of electronic transformers due to its low power consumption. Most electronic transformers require a minimum load greater than 5.5 watts in order to work properly.
